Mario Barrera is a scholar working on Cultural Studies, Demography and Sociology and Political Science. According to data from OpenAlex, Mario Barrera has authored 17 papers receiving a total of 282 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 7 papers in Cultural Studies, 5 papers in Demography and 3 papers in Sociology and Political Science. Recurrent topics in Mario Barrera’s work include Argentine historical studies (5 papers), Historical Studies in Latin America (4 papers) and Indigenous Cultures and History (2 papers). Mario Barrera is often cited by papers focused on Argentine historical studies (5 papers), Historical Studies in Latin America (4 papers) and Indigenous Cultures and History (2 papers). Mario Barrera collaborates with scholars based in Argentina, United States and Austria. Mario Barrera's co-authors include Jane H. Lillydahl, Ernst B. Haas, William I. Robinson, Mario T. García, Tomás Almaguer, Albert Camarillo and James S. Frideres and has published in prestigious journals such as Contemporary Sociology A Journal of Reviews, International Organization and International Migration Review.
